Chargers Tame Lions for the Second Time

Lancaster, PA- The Chargers (2-4) picked up their second win in a row beating Penn State York in their home opener 60-55, Wednesday night. This is the second time this season Lancaster got the better of the Nittany Lions of Penn State York.

 

The Chargers didn't waste anytime imposing their run and gun style, jumping on the Lions early 20-4 by the 12 minute mark. The Lions answered with 20-11 run of their own to cut the Charger halftime lead to seven, 31-24.

 

In the second half, the Chargers were able to keep the Lions at arms reach for most of the half. Lancaster weathered a late game run by the Lions to hold on for the victory 60-55. Penn State had four players in double figures: Nicole Davis 11, Lindsay Mumma 10, Samantha Noel 10, and Tiffany Mummert led with a game high 17 points.

 

Lacy McClaine (New Bethlehem, PA) and Nicole Karschner (Galeton, PA) led the Chargers in scoring with 16 and 14 respectively. Freshman point guard Cindy Blough (Friedens, PA) filled the stat sheet with 8 points, 3 assists, and a team high 10 rebounds. Also, Meredith Wrightson (Silver Spring, MD) came off the bench to drop 8 points and grab 8 boards.

 

The Chargers look for their third win in a row on Thursday, when they host Rosemont at 7:00 PM.
